Motion 3D Viewer
This command creates moving vehicles for the Surface 3D FlyOver
viewer. The vehicle paths are set by assigning a vehicle icon and
speed to polylines. This command docks a dialog on the left of the
drawing.
Use the Select Path Polyline function
to tag a polyline as a path polyline. After selecting the polyline
from the drawing, the dialog shows a spreadsheet of the transition
points along the polyline. The speed is set at each point. When
running the animation, the vehicle speed will be interpolated
between these transition points as the vehicle moves along the
polyline. At a minimum, there are two transition points for the
start and end of the polyline.
The direction of the polyline in the drawing controls the direction
of the movement in the viewer. When the polyline is 3D, the viewer
will use the polyline elevations. When the polyline is 2D, the
viewer will drape the polyline on the surface to set the
elevations.
When the path polyline is selected, the Path Type chooses whether
to use the polyline for the camera view position in the viewer or
for drawing a vehicle icon.
Use the Set button to select a Symbol for the vehicle icon. The
list of available symbols comes from the 3D Model Library
command.
Use the Add Transition function to add a speed transition point on
the polyline path. The Add Impact creates a special transition
point that represents where a vehicle had a collision. For this
impact transition point, there is both a speed in and out to
represent the sudden change in speed.
The Save Log File option creates a log playback file (.pos) which
can be used by Surface 3D FlyOver.
The Clear Path Data function untags the path data from the selected
polylines.
The Settings function show a dialog with settings for the temporary
symbols that are shown in the drawing to indicate the transition
points along the polyline.
When the path polylines are all set, use the Launch 3D Viewer
command to display the scene with the vehicle animation. The view
controls are the same as the Surface 3D FlyOver command. Pick the
Run button to put the vehicles in motion.
